血儿茶酚胺及代谢物检验注意事项
English: When conducting tests for catecholamines and their metabolites in blood, there are several important considerations that should be taken into account. Firstly, it is crucial to understand the differences in normal reference ranges for different age groups, as levels of catecholamines can vary depending on the individual's age. Additionally, it is important to consider the specific sample collection and handling procedures to ensure accurate results. Blood samples should be collected in a tube containing an appropriate preservative that stabilizes catecholamines, such as EDTA or sodium metabisulfite. It is also important to handle the samples carefully to prevent contamination or degradation of the catecholamines. Storage conditions should be optimized to maintain stability, such as freezing samples at -20°C or lower until analysis. Furthermore, it is important to consider potential interfering substances that may affect the accuracy of the test results. Substances like medications, caffeine, and certain foods can potentially interfere with the measurement of catecholamines, so patients should be advised to avoid these substances prior to testing. Finally, it is important to interpret the test results in the context of the patient's clinical symptoms and
medical history. Abnormal levels of catecholamines or their metabolites may indicate certain medical conditions, such as pheochromocytoma or neuroblastoma, but further diagnostic evaluation should be performed to confirm the diagnosis. Overall, careful attention to these considerations is essential for obtaining accurate and reliable results when testing for catecholamines and their metabolites in blood samples.
中文翻译: 在进行血液中的茶酚胺及其代谢物检验时,需要考虑以下几个重
要事项。

首先,了解不同年龄组的正常参考范围非常关键,因为茶酚胺的水平可能因个体年龄的不同而异。

此外,需要考虑特定的样品采集和处理程序,以确保准确的结果。

血样应采集在含有适当保护剂的试管中,该保护剂可
以稳定茶酚胺,例如EDTA或亚硫酸钠。

还需要小心处理样本,以防止茶酚胺的污染或降解。

为了保持稳定性,应优化储存条件,例如将样本冷冻在-20°C或更低的温度直到分析。

此外,还需要考虑可能影响测试结果准确性
的干扰物质。

药物、咖啡因和某些食物等物质可能会干扰茶酚胺的测量,因此在测试前应建议患者避免这些物质。

最后,需要在患者的临床症状和病史背景下解读测试结果。

茶酚胺或其代谢物的异常水平可能表明某些疾病,如嗜铬细胞瘤或神经母细胞瘤,但应进行进一步的诊断评估以确认诊断。

总体而言,在检测血液中茶酚胺及其代谢物时,对这些事项的仔细关注对于获得准确可靠的结果是至关重要的。
